Giovani: generische Schriftarten

Hallo,

was sind den generische Schriftarten genau? Sind das Schriftarten die fest vordefiniert sind und in jedem Browser verfügbar sind?

http://selfhtml.teamone.de/css/eigenschaften/schrift.htm#font_family

Was ist mit Arial? Arial wurde in der Liste nicht aufgeführt. Aber Arial ist die wohl verbreitetste Schriftart. Diese deswegen nicht zu benutzen wäre doch irgendwie blödsinn, oder?

Oder sollte man hingehn, und wie im Artikel oben, mehrere Schriftarten definieren mit und am Schluss noch eine generische Schriftart. Für den fall das der benutzer die anderen nicht installiert hat (wird die generische Schriftart verwendet). Wenn der Benutzer doch die anderen Schriftarten (Arial) installiert hat, dann können sie benutzt werden.

  1. Hallo,

    Oder sollte man hingehn, und wie im Artikel oben, mehrere Schriftarten definieren mit und am Schluss noch eine generische Schriftart. Für den fall das der benutzer die anderen nicht installiert hat (wird die generische Schriftart verwendet). Wenn der Benutzer doch die anderen Schriftarten (Arial) installiert hat, dann können sie benutzt werden.

    Genau so ist es und je weiter vorne eine Schriftart steht desto wichtiger ist sie.

    Generische Schriften sind die die sich jeder für seinen Browser selbst einstellen kann bzw. die die schon eingestellt sind.

    serif = eine Schriftart mit Serifen, (Times New Roman)
    sans-serif = eine Schriftart ohne Serifen, (Arial, Verdana)

    Nur man selbst weiß welche Schriften auf dem System installiert sind. Deshalb kann man die Schriften den Familien auch zuordnen. Wenn man es nicht selbst macht werden die voreingestellten Systemschriften genommen.

    Grüße
    Jeena Paradies

    --
    Jeenas Welt in ein paar Sätzen:
    http://www.jeenaparadies.de/artikel/
    1. Hallo,

      danke Jeena! Aber ich hätte noch zwei Fragen. Was ist "serif" bzw. "Serifen"? Ist das der Unterschied wie ein D in Time New Roman im Gegensatz zu Arial dargestellt wird, also unten und oben noch mit kleinen Strichen die rausstehen?

      2. Wenn sans-serif Schriftarten Arial, Verdana... sind, dann kann ich ja gleich die sans-serif Schriftarten benutzen ohne noch andere zu definieren. Oder?

      Nicht schlecht deine HP und deine Referenzen.

      Gruß Giovanni

      1. Hallo,

        danke Jeena! Aber ich hätte noch zwei Fragen. Was ist "serif" bzw. "Serifen"? Ist das der Unterschied wie ein D in Time New Roman im Gegensatz zu Arial dargestellt wird, also unten und oben noch mit kleinen Strichen die rausstehen?

        Du hast es erfasst.

        1. Wenn sans-serif Schriftarten Arial, Verdana... sind, dann kann ich ja gleich die sans-serif Schriftarten benutzen ohne noch andere zu definieren. Oder?

        Wie meinst du das nur die Schriftfamilie angeben? Wenn es dir egal ist ob die Seite in Arial, Verdana oder irgendeiner anderen serifenlosen Schrift dargestellt wird dann ja. Wenn du aber nur Arial angeben willst ohne die Schriftfamilie anzugeben dann unterlasse es denn was soll der Browser denn nehmen wenn kein Arial zur Verfügung steht? Es nimmt dann sehr oft Times New Roman weil das sich bei den Browserherstellern irgendwie so eingebürgert hat. Diese Schrift ist aber wenn sie klein ist sehr schlecht am Bildschirm lesbar.

        Schriften mit Serifen sind für Gedruckte sachen da man wegen der feinen Strichlein das schnelle Lesen unterstützt. Am Bildschirm ist es wegen der geringen Auflösung dagegen schweerer sie zu lesen. Deshalb verwendet man da serifenlose Schriften. Wenn du also dein Druck CSS machst dann am besten eine Schrift mit Serifen verwenden für dein Screen-CSS nimmst du dann eine Serifenlose.

        Nicht schlecht deine HP und deine Referenzen.

        Danke. Die Referenzen sind allerdings schon sehr alt und außer bei der Koorbash Seite habe ich schon neue Versionen, die aber noch ein bischen brauchen bis sie hochgeladen werden. Dazu kommen noch einige Seiten die Noch auf das OK von den Besitzern warten oder noch nicht ganz fertig sind. Die Referenzen werden sich auf jeden fall (hoffentlich) bald noch füllen.

        Grüße
        Jeena Paradies

        --
        Jeenas Welt in ein paar Sätzen:
        http://www.jeenaparadies.de/artikel/
        1. Okay danke ihr habt gut geholfen! Viel Erfolg noch!
          Giovanni

      2. Hallo,

        Was ist "serif" bzw. "Serifen"?

        "Serifen" sind die kleinen Haken.
        <img src="http://selfaktuell.teamone.de/tippstricks/css/drucklayout/serifen.png" border="0" alt="">
        Die Grafik ist aus dem Artikel:
        http://aktuell.de.selfhtml.org/tippstricks/css/drucklayout/index.htm

        Fuer Fliesstext am Monitor sind die Schriftarten mit Serifen
        nicht so gut geeignet - sie sehen oft haesslich aus, besonders
        bei kleinen Schriftgroessen.

        Tahoma und Verdana wurden AFAIK extra fuer den Bildschirm gemacht.
        Allgemein wuerde ich fuer Fliesstext am Bildschirm nur
        serifenlose Schriften nehmen.

        1. Wenn sans-serif Schriftarten Arial, Verdana... sind, dann kann ich ja gleich die sans-serif Schriftarten benutzen ohne noch andere zu definieren. Oder?

        Du kannst einfach schreiben:
        font-family:sans-serif;
        Dann entscheidet der Browser selbst, oder er schaut nach,
        welche Schrift der Benutzer fuer diesen Zweck eingestellt hat.
        (Bei Mozilla problemlos moeglich ;-)

        Oder Du machst eben ein paar Vorschlaege, und schreibst
        einfach am Schluss die generische Schriftart hin:
        font-family:arial,tahoma,helvetica,verdana,sans-serif;

        Gruesse,

        Thomas

        --
        Bitte keine Mails mit Fachfragen - dafuer gibt es das Forum!
        Ich mag es, wenn URLs verlinkt sind (</faq/#Q-19>).
        Oft gestellte PHP-Fragen beantwortet die dclp-FAQ bestens: http://www.dclp-faq.de/